Procedure
- Appointment to submit an application to the driving license authority.
- During the personal appointment, the documents will be checked and, if necessary, further advice will be given by the driving license authority. Please bring the above-mentioned necessary documents with you to the appointment.
- Obtaining information from the register (central traffic register), if necessary a certificate of good conduct.
- Request for decision-making aids (e.g. medical report, medical-psychological report)
- Decision on your application by the driving license authority

More information
The driving license office is prohibited from issuing a new driving license before the court-imposed suspension period has expired. Any necessary medical-psychological examination is also only possible after the expiry of the court-ordered suspension period. In the event of a revocation, no motor vehicle may be driven until the driving license office has issued a new driving license.
There is no automatic entitlement to a new driver's license after the suspension period has expired. The driving license office checks and decides whether and under what conditions a new driving license can be issued.
If there are doubts about suitability, a medical-psychological examination (MPU) or a specialist medical examination will be ordered. A practical test must be taken if there are additional qualification concerns.

What is the procedure after a disqualification due to driving with a blood alcohol concentration of 1.6 or more per mille?
A medical-psychological examination is mandatory. Depending on the results of the examination, it may also be necessary to attend a refresher course. Please contact the driving license office to clarify your individual case.
What is the procedure for revocation due to failure to attend an advanced training course?
Your license will only be reinstated after you have attended an advanced training seminar. Please contact the driving license office afterwards to find out all the requirements in your individual case.

Additional information:
You can apply for a certificate of good conduct online in advance via the Federal Office of Justice. If you request this 2-3 weeks before the appointment at the driving license office, the certificate of good conduct will usually be available at the appointment. If the request is only made by the driving license office, the processing time will be extended accordingly.
Licenses are issued for different durations depending on the category:
- Classes A, A1, B, S, BE, L, M and T: unlimited in time
- Classes C, C1, CE, C1E, D, D1, DE and D1E: for a limited period of five years in each case
